Facilities Ticket — Hardware Storage Room B-12, Orchard Annex

Requested by: Team Assistant pool, Fernlake Systems
Issue: Assistants need regular access to Room B-12 to retrieve spare monitors, cables, and docking stations for new joiners. The room is kept locked at all times per inventory policy. Access has now been approved for the assistant rota. Use the keypad beside the door and enter the code below.

badge for tajeg-kagap: bdg-EWZTJN-83588199

MEMO — To sales leads, Dunroth Appliances

Folks, the warranty bill on the Cindral range came in 30% over budget last quarter — mostly heating-element failures in units shipped from the Aldermoor plant. Engineering has a fix rolling into production now. Please hold off on extended-warranty promotions for Cindral until further notice, and route customer escalations to service ops. What this means for our plans is noted below.

management briefing: Project Zorix slips by six weeks because of the audit delay.

## LiftSim Environment Variables

The LiftSim elevator-dispatch simulator reads its configuration from `.env.sim` at startup. `LIFTSIM_FLOORS` and `LIFTSIM_CAR_COUNT` control scenario size, while `LIFTSIM_TICK_MS` sets the simulation step. Scenario replays are fetched from the Hoistworks archive service, which requires authentication on every pull. Add the archive token to `.env.sim` as the next line after the tick setting.

secret setting of tajof-bahif: COURIER_KEY3=65d

## Runbook: Re-running the string extraction step

If the Wrenfield extraction script exits nonzero, first confirm the locale manifest parsed cleanly — a malformed plural rule aborts the whole pass. Re-run with the dry-run flag, diff the emitted catalog against the last good one, and only then commit. Reviewers should verify no keys were silently dropped. The last known-good extraction build is recorded below.

pipeline stamp: htk3_20a

## Local Setup: Flaky DNS Resolution

On some machines, the Harborline dev containers intermittently fail to resolve the internal database host, causing startup timeouts. The cause is the stub resolver caching a stale answer from the VPN's split-horizon DNS. Workaround: flush the resolver cache and restart the container network before `make up`. If resolution still fails, bypass the hostname entirely and connect using the IP-based string below.

database URL for hawip-kagap: redis://rusok_svc:bMCaqek7MRWIOJ@db-8501.zarqeltech.corp:5432/sileth